A variation of this is the use of a hydraulic pump and cylinder jack (porta power) to
generate the load that the bumper, strong back, and nut would generate. This is shown
if Figure 8. It is useful to put “dry ice” on the seat if it will not loosen. Allow five minutes
for cooling of seat before attempting removal.

CAUTION: Dry ice will cause freeze burns to skin if contacted. Use thick leather gloves
when handling. Dry ice is often available at grocery stores.
